Understanding the Problem
A mobile window, or screen, is one of the most vulnerable parts of a smart device. It is exposed to numerous dangers, consisting of drops, effects, and scratches. Here are some of the most typical causes of mobile window damage:
Drops and Falls: The most frequent cause of screen damage. Mobile window repair can be done either professionally or DIY, depending on the level of the damage and the user's convenience level. Here is a step-by-step guide to the repair process:

Assess the Damage
Identify the extent of the damage. Is it a small crack or a complete shatter?Check if the screen is still practical and responsive.
Collect Tools and Materials
Tools: Screwdriver, spying tool, suction cup, heat gun, and a new screen.Materials: Adhesive, cleaning up wipes, and a screen protector.
Disassemble the Phone
Turn off the phone and remove the battery (if possible).Use the screwdriver to remove screws and the suction cup to gently raise the screen.Thoroughly disconnect the screen from the motherboard utilizing the spying tool.
Remove the Damaged Screen
Use the heat gun to soften the adhesive holding the screen in place.Gently pry off the old screen, being cautious not to damage the frame.
Install the New Screen
Tidy the frame and the area where the new screen will be placed.Use brand-new adhesive and thoroughly position the new screen.Reconnect the screen to the motherboard and secure it in location.
Reassemble the Phone
Reattach the battery and any other elements.Screw the phone back together and test the new screen.
Evaluate the Phone
Switch on the phone and look for any issues with the screen, touch level of sensitivity, and other functions.Install a screen protector to avoid future damage.Expert Repair Services

Q: Can I repair a split screen myself?A: Yes, you can repair a broken screen yourself, but it needs cautious handling and the right tools. If you are not confident in your abilities, it is best to seek professional assistance.

Q: How much does an expert screen repair expense?A: The cost of an expert screen repair varies depending upon the brand and design of the phone. Typically, it can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 200.

Q: Will a cracked screen impact my phone's performance?A: A broken screen can impact touch sensitivity, show quality, and general performance. It is very important to get it fixed as quickly as possible to prevent additional problems.

Q: Can I continue utilizing my phone with a split screen?A: While you can continue using a phone with a split screen, it is not suggested. A broken screen can position security risks and affect the phone's performance.

Q: How do I choose a reputable repair service?A: Look for a repair service with positive evaluations, a great reputation, and a guarantee on their work. Check if they utilize genuine parts and have a tidy, expert environment.
